olo Posted May 23, 2013 Share Posted May 23, 2013 (edited) Hey I have this file called LoadfileWB.au3 its location is: C:Documents and SettingsUserDesktopKSM-500kWorkbenchLoadFilekWB.au3 Inside this file is this path #include-once #include <C:\Documents and Settings\User\Desktop\Library\Error_log.au3> The second include statement. I want it to be a relative path so I can run it in my virtual box. However I have tried the following below and still cant get it to work. #include <...\Library\Error_log.au3> #include <..\Library\Error_log.au3> #include <.\Library\Error_log.au3> Edited May 23, 2013 by olo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
guinness Posted May 23, 2013 Share Posted May 23, 2013 Read the help file on #include, use " or ' for non-internal AutoIt includes. Moderators JLogan3o13 Posted May 23, 2013 Moderators Share Posted May 23, 2013 (edited) Where is your script file in relation to the file to be included? This works for me if the script file is on the desktop: #include <.\Test\Test2\Test3\AD.au3> _AD_Open() Sleep(1000) _AD_Close() Edit: Too bad the script block won't allow you to start your line-numbering at 0 Edited May 23, 2013 by JLogan3o13 "Profanity is the last vestige of the feeble mind.
